Environment variables for Pickforge, the warehouse pick-list optimizer. PICKFORGE_ZONE_MAP points at the aisle layout file; PICKFORGE_BATCH_SIZE caps list length per runner. Before cutting a release, confirm the optimizer can reach the inventory service, which requires a credential in the env file. The line below must be present.

secret setting of fawig-tawip: RELAY_SECRET3=e04

Q4 Cash-Flow Forecast — Managers Only

Overview for the incoming director at Solvane Industrial: Q4 inflows projected at 4.2M, outflows at 3.9M. Key risks: delayed payment from the Bryce Harbour contract and seasonal softness in the Ferrow line. Mitigations in place include a short-term facility and deferred capex on the Lanton site. Model assumptions are documented on the subpage. Strategic context appears in the entry below.

management briefing: Headcount on the Praok team goes from 16 to 91 by the end of March. Gross margin on Praok came in at 2 percent against a plan of 26 percent.

Offline mode in the Quillfield survey client queues responses in a local store and syncs when connectivity returns. Sync batches are capped at 200 records; the server rejects larger payloads with 413. Conflict resolution is last-write-wins keyed on device timestamp, so maintainers should not reorder the queue. All sync calls target the internal Driftgate ingest service, which requires authentication with the key below.

service key, bagap-tawif: vxb15-zl4UgnDSY8s10vM